For all AutoMeter gauges (except Air/Fuel & Auto Gage), speedometers, and most in-dash tachometers. Does not work with Digital & LED Lit gauges (i.e. Cobalt, C2, ES, GS, Elite, Factory Match, NV, Phantom II, Sport-Comp II, Ultra-Lite II). Upgrade your standard instrument lighting with intense LEDs. Replaces 161, 193, 194 & 168 style wedge base bulbs only.

Features:

  • 4.5-5 Lumen Output
  • Average bulb life expectancy: 100,000 Hours
  • Current draw: 0.06 Amps
  • Does not work with A/F Ratio and Auto Gage
  • Does not work with Digital and LED lit gauges (i.e. Cobalt, C2 ES, GS, NV, American Muscle, Sport Comp II, etc.)
  • Replacement LED bulb for most AutoMeter incandescent lit gauges, speedometers, and in-dash tachometers
  • Replaces 161, 193, 194, and 168 style wedge base bulbs only
